In the 1990s class-action lawsuits were commonplace, however they are not as common today. It is more common for people to file a personal wrongful death suit or to request mesothelioma compensation from an asbestos bankruptcy trust.

Asbestos sufferers who served in the military might be eligible for additional compensation. Pensions and disabilities for veterans benefits can cover a wide variety of financial and medical expenses. Trust funds for asbestos are set up by companies that once made, used or sold asbestos-containing products. These companies are now insolvent but the trusts still have money to award to victims.

Suffering and Pain

Lawyers who specialize in mesothelioma could help you get compensation for the physical and emotional suffering you've endured. Pain and suffering refers to the term for the discomfort, inconvenience and anxiety as well as the emotional stress a victim experiences as a result of their injury. Physical suffering and pain is correlated to how the injury impacts the life of a victim. For example, if mesothelioma symptoms result in them having difficulty walking or driving for a longer period of time. Mental pain and suffering may include depression, anger and loss of appetite and insomnia.

Mesothelioma is an uncommon, but deadly type of cancer that affects the tissues that line the organs and structures of the body. It usually develops in the tissue that surrounds the lungs (pleura) but it can also occur in the tissue surrounding the stomach, heart, and testicles.
